Browse Source

Add OAuth provider flag to indicate if it's broken

Tomas Dabasinskas 7 years ago
parent
commit
54b73025dc
1 changed files with 15 additions and 14 deletions
  1. 15 14
      pkg/setting/setting_oauth.go

+ 15 - 14
pkg/setting/setting_oauth.go

@@ -1,20 +1,21 @@
 package setting
 
 type OAuthInfo struct {
-	ClientId, ClientSecret string
-	Scopes                 []string
-	AuthUrl, TokenUrl      string
-	Enabled                bool
-	EmailAttributeName     string
-	AllowedDomains         []string
-	HostedDomain           string
-	ApiUrl                 string
-	AllowSignup            bool
-	Name                   string
-	TlsClientCert          string
-	TlsClientKey           string
-	TlsClientCa            string
-	TlsSkipVerify          bool
+	ClientId, ClientSecret   string
+	Scopes                   []string
+	AuthUrl, TokenUrl        string
+	Enabled                  bool
+	EmailAttributeName       string
+	AllowedDomains           []string
+	HostedDomain             string
+	ApiUrl                   string
+	AllowSignup              bool
+	Name                     string
+	TlsClientCert            string
+	TlsClientKey             string
+	TlsClientCa              string
+	TlsSkipVerify            bool
+	BrokenAuthHeaderProvider bool
 }
 
 type OAuther struct {